基于TMS320F28035 CLA的IIR低通滤波器设计  被引量:2

Design of Infinite Impulse Response Low Pass Filter Based on TMS320F28035 Control Law Accelerator

在线阅读下载全文

作  者:杨传海[1] 肖兵[1] 

机构地区:[1]华南理工大学自动化科学与工程学院,广东广州510640

出  处:《电气传动》2012年第5期26-29,共4页Electric Drive

摘  要:在基于TI公司Piccolo系列DSP芯片的变频控制中,ADC采样的信号不可避免的要受到开关电源高频开关信号或者IGBT高频开关信号的影响,使采样得到的信号夹带有高频信号干扰,从而导致控制算法得到错误的信号,产生误动作,使控制效果下降甚至失效。在DSP芯片CPU中虽然可以设计滤波器,但是滤波器的运行会增加CPU开销,使CPU无暇处理其他诸如通信、诊断之类的系统任务。正是基于上述原因,在TMS320F28035芯片CLA硬件平台上设计出IIR低通滤波器,它能有效的滤除高频信号的干扰,解决三相变频控制信号受高频信号干扰的难题,提高控制系统的控制精度,同时减少CPU的开销。给出IIR低通滤波器的Matlab/Simulink仿真设计和在TMS320F28035芯片CLA上的软件设计。最后通过实验验证IIR低通滤波器设计的正确性。In the variable frequency control based on TI company Piccolo series DSP chips, the signals input to the analog to digital converter(ADC) are inevitably impacted by the switching power supply high switching frequency signals or insulated gate bipolar transistor(IGBT) high switching frequency signals,this impact will make the control algorithm get the wrong signal and will lead to a fault control effect. Though infinite impulse response(IIR) filters could be designed in the CPU of the DSP chips,it will take CPU much time to run the IIR filters and thus the CPU will have no time to perform other system tasks such as communications and diagnos- tics. Based on these, a design of IIR low pass filter based on the control law accelerator (CLA) of TMS320F28035 was given. It can effectively filter out the high switching frequency signals to make sure the accuracy of the control system and to mitigate the CPU overhead. The Matlab/Simulink design and the soft- ware design on the CLA were given. Finally,the validity of the IIR low pass filter is demonstrated by the ex- perimental results.

关 键 词:TMS320F28035 控制律加速器(CLA) 无限冲击响应(IIR)低通滤波器 汇编设计 

分 类 号:TM921[电气工程—电力电子与电力传动]

 

参考文献:

正在载入数据...

 

二级参考文献:

正在载入数据...

 

耦合文献:

正在载入数据...

 

引证文献:

正在载入数据...

 

二级引证文献:

正在载入数据...

 

同被引文献:

正在载入数据...

 

相关期刊文献:

正在载入数据...

相关的主题
相关的作者对象
相关的机构对象